CAN COMMUNICATION SYSTEM, Diagnostic DTC:U1002

DTC Code DTC Name
U1002 Lost Communication with Gateway Module (Power Management2)

DESCRIPTION


DTC No. DTC Detection Condition Trouble Area
U1002 Power management control ECU cannot receive signals from all ECUs that have been memorized as those connected to the power management bus.
  • Open or short in power management bus main wire or connector

  • Open or short in power management bus branch wire or connector

  • Power management control ECU

  • ECM

  • Air conditioning amplifier

  • CAN No. 1 junction connector

INSPECTION PROCEDURE

Note


  • Turn the engine switch off before measuring the resistances between CAN bus main wires and between CAN bus branch wires.

  • Turn the engine switch off before inspecting CAN bus wires for a ground short.

  • After the engine switch is turned off, check that the key reminder warning system and light reminder warning system are not operating.

  • Before measuring the resistance, leave the vehicle as is for at least 1 minute and do not operate the engine switch, any other switches or the doors. If any doors need to be opened in order to check connectors, open the doors and leave them open.

Tech Tips


  • Operating the engine switch, any other switches or a door triggers related ECU and sensor communication on the CAN. This communication will cause the resistance value to change.

  • Even after DTCs are cleared, if a DTC is stored again after driving the vehicle for a while, the malfunction may be occurring due to vibration of the vehicle. In such a case, wiggling the ECUs or wire harness while performing the inspection below may help determine the cause of the malfunction.

PROCEDURE


  1. CHECK CAN BUS WIRE


    1. Turn the engine switch off.

    2. A019O03E07
      Text in Illustration
      *1

      Component with harness connector

      (Power Management Control ECU)

      Measure the resistance according to the value(s) in the table below.

      Standard Resistance
      Tester Connection Switch Condition Specified Condition Result
      F8-12 (CA3P) - F8-11 (CA3N) Engine switch off 54 to 69 Ω

      Below 54 Ω:

      Short circuit between bus lines

      70 Ω or higher:

      Open circuit in a main bus line

      F8-12 (CA3P) - F8-6 (GND) Engine switch off 200 Ω or higher

      Below 200 Ω:

      CANH ground short

      F8-11 (CA3N) - F8-6 (GND) Engine switch off 200 Ω or higher

      Below 200 Ω:

      CANL ground short

    3. Disconnect the cable from the negative (-) battery terminal.

    4. Measure the resistance according to the value(s) in the table below.

      Standard Resistance
      Tester Connection Condition Specified Condition Result
      F8-12 (CA3P) - F8-1 (AM22) Cable disconnected from negative (-) battery terminal 6 kΩ or higher

      Below 6 kΩ:

      CANH +B short

      F8-11 (CA3N) - F8-1 (AM22) Cable disconnected from negative (-) battery terminal 6 kΩ or higher

      Below 6 kΩ:

      CANL +B short
